Safeguarding Access: A Comprehensive Guide to Access Control Systems

Access control methods are essential for maintaining the security of your assets. A well-designed access control system prevents unauthorized people from obtaining access to sensitive information and locations.

Establishing an effective access control system involves several key components:

* **Access Control Lists (ACLs):** These outline who has access to what information.

* **Authentication:** This system verifies the proof of a individual.

* **Authorization:** This grants the level of permission a person has once their proof is verified.

* **Biometric Systems:** These methods use unique physical characteristics to identify individuals.

* **Physical Security Measures:** This includes measures like fences and security guards to safeguard physical premises.

Continuously review and update your access control policies to maintain their effectiveness.

Biometric Authentication: Advancing Access Control Systems

Biometric authentication is rapidly rising to prominence as a leading technology in the field of access control. By leveraging unique biological identifiers such as fingerprints, iris scans, or facial analysis, biometric systems offer a secure and convenient way to verify credentials. Unlike traditional methods like passwords or key cards, which can be easily compromised, biometrics provide a strong layer of security against unauthorized access. This technology is disrupting various sectors, including government, healthcare, finance, and retail applications.
